How to Use Triphala Churna for Maximum Benefits?

I recently bought Triphala Churna after hearing a lot about its health benefits, especially for digestion and detoxification. However, I’m unsure about the best way to use it. Can someone guide me on how to use Triphala Churna effectively for maximum benefits? I’ve read that Triphala Churna is a combination of three fruits—amla, haritaki, and bibhitaki—that work together to improve gut health, boost immunity, and cleanse the system. But I don’t know how to take it properly. Should I mix it with water, milk, or honey? And is it better to take it on an empty stomach or after meals? Another thing I’m curious about is dosage. How much Triphala Churna should I use daily? I’ve seen recommendations that range from half a teaspoon to a full teaspoon, but I’m not sure what’s ideal. Are there any risks of taking too much, like dependency or stomach upset? I’ve also heard that Triphala can be used for weight management, improving skin health, and even regulating blood sugar. Do these benefits depend on how and when it’s consumed? For example, does taking it at night have different effects compared to taking it in the morning? If anyone has used Triphala Churna, I’d love to hear about your experience. How did it work for you, and how long did it take to notice results? Are there specific practices or routines that make it more effective? Also, are there any side effects or precautions I should be aware of?

Triphala Churna is a powerful Ayurvedic remedy known for its digestive and detoxification benefits. Here’s how to use it effectively:

How to Use: Mix 1/2 to 1 teaspoon of Triphala Churna with warm water. It can be taken on an empty stomach in the morning for better digestion and detox, or before bed to aid in cleansing overnight. You can also mix it with honey or milk, but water is most common for detox purposes. Dosage: 1/2 to 1 teaspoon daily is typically recommended. Taking more than the recommended dosage may cause stomach upset or mild laxative effects due to its cleansing nature. Benefits: Gut Health: It helps improve digestion, regulate bowel movements, and detox the digestive tract. Weight Management: It aids in detoxifying the body, which may support metabolism and weight loss. Skin Health: Its antioxidant properties may help improve skin complexion. Blood Sugar Regulation: Some studies suggest it may help with blood sugar levels. Taking it regularly can offer better long-term benefits, and it may be more effective when combined with a balanced diet and exercise. Timing: Morning for detox and digestive support, or night for a gentle cleanse and to improve sleep quality. Precautions: While generally safe, taking too much may cause diarrhea or upset stomach. Ugh, using Triphala Churna can be a bit tricky due to so much info out there but, looks like you’re on the right track. Triphala, from Ayurvedic texts, is indeed made of those three fruits and it’s known for balancing the doshas (Vata, Pitta, and Kapha) while promoting digestion and detox. Now, about taking it, I’d suggest mixing around half a teaspoon with warm water, especially if your goal is to aid digestion and detoxify. It’s typically taken on an empty stomach, like first thing in the morning or about 30 minutes before bed. Both times can be good but, many prefer it at night just because it can kickstart the digestive cleanse as you sleep.

Dosage-wise, half a teaspoon to a full teaspoon daily is what’s often recommended but it really depends on your constitution. For starters, maybe stick with 1/2 teaspoon and see how your body responds. Some folks may experience loose stools if they take too much at once, so better start cautiously!

If weight management is your focus, taking it at night might be more beneficial. It helps with regular elimination and you might notice a change within a couple of weeks. Results vary though, I personally found it helpful after consistent use for a few weeks. As for regulating blood sugar or enhancing skin health, it’s usually the combined effect of its detox properties and overall gut healing over time that might contribute. But hey, don’t expect miracles overnight!

Anyway, for skin, you could even try making a paste with it and applying it directly if your skin type’s okay for that. Regarding side effects, mostly it’s mild, like mentioned stomach upset or diarrhea if you overdo it. If you’re pregnant, nursing, or have specific conditions, best discussing with a healthcare provider. You’re right to wonder, because herbal supplements can have different effects on people.
